Australia Wants Skilled Greek Immigrants

Greece-AustraliaThe Council Property Owners of Australia made a proposal to the state government recommending loans and mortgages with better terms and easier rules for granting visas to Greek immigrants, particularly those with skills the country needs.

According to an article published in The Advertiser online newspaper, a request has been presented to the state government of South Australia so as to provide incentives which will aim at “attracting more skilled migrants to the region.”

Among others things proposed, are: lower interest rates on mortgages,  partial coverage of the expenses over  their relocation as well as reduction of the time required for immigrants to obtain a permanent residence permit in the country, as most of them arrive from crisis- stricken countries such as, Italy, Spain, Greece and Portugal.

The proposal also recommends the creation of a new type of visa application to speed up the procedures over the recognition of the newcomers’ degrees and qualifications, so they can sooner join the workforce of South Australia.

As highlighted, this request results from both the reduction of a qualified staff and professionals in South Australia as well as from the growing population of the state, as only within the last six months there was an increase of 16500 people, of which 11300 are immigrants who came from those countries.
